A tantric yoga guru has been arrested in France on suspicion of indoctrinating feminine followers for sexual exploitation.
The chief of the Atman Yoga Federation, a multinational organisation with a presence within the UK, was detained after a police raid in Paris on Tuesday morning, in response to the Associated Press, quoting an nameless French judicial supply.
Only recognized in French legislation as Gregorian B, the Romanian nationwide is reportedly recognized internationally as a yoga tutor and creator.
According to AP’s supply, an investigation was launched after accusations of psychological manipulation and sexual exploitation inside his organisation, which is often known as the Movement for Spiritual Integration into the Absolute (MISA).
The 71-year-old is being charged with human trafficking, organised kidnapping, rape, and organised abuse of weak point by members of a sect, officers stated.
There can be an Interpol discover in opposition to him from Finland, the place he’s needed for alleged human trafficking.
Some 175 law enforcement officials had been concerned within the raids in France, which resulted in 40 different arrests in Paris, Seine-et-Marne, Val-de-Marne, and the Alpes-Maritimes areas.
The operation was centered on places utilized by the organisation, the place girls stated they had been indoctrinated and coerced into sexual practices.
French officers stated the places had been often called “ashrams”, and served as lodging for ladies chosen by the defendant for initiation into tantric yoga.
Gregorian B based MISA in 1990, and it will definitely turned often called the Atman Yoga Federation, which is headquartered in Cambridgeshire.
The French investigators say they discovered proof college students had been coerced into sexual actions which included being in specific movies which had been used for revenue, the supply instructed the Associated Press, which had been stated to have been carried out below the pretence of tantric yoga teachings.
Sky News has contacted the Atman Federation for a response to the accusations however has but to obtain a response.
On Atman’s UK web site, it says that the accused guru “and the yoga school he founded, MISA (the Movement for Spiritual Integration into the Absolute), have been and still are target of great defamations and severe abuses of human rights”.
